A Vibrant Salsa: A Symphony of Flavors

Salsa, a staple of Mexican cuisine, is a vibrant and versatile side dish that adds a burst of freshness and acidity to pork enchiladas. Whether you prefer a classic tomato salsa, a spicy habanero salsa, or a fruity mango salsa, the acidity of the tomatoes and the heat of the peppers provide a delightful contrast to the richness of the enchiladas.

Refried Beans: A Classic Pairing

Refried beans, a beloved Mexican staple, are a classic side dish for pork enchiladas. Their creamy texture and earthy flavor complement the savory fillings and spicy sauce of the enchiladas. Whether you prefer a smooth and velvety refried bean or a more rustic and chunky version, this dish adds a touch of warmth and comfort to the meal.

Spanish Rice: A Flavorful Canvas

Spanish rice, a flavorful and aromatic side dish, is another excellent choice to accompany pork enchiladas. The combination of fluffy rice, sautéed vegetables, and flavorful spices creates a vibrant and colorful canvas that complements the bold flavors of the enchiladas. The lightness of the rice provides a nice contrast to the richness of the main course.

Guacamole: A Refreshing Accompaniment

Guacamole, a creamy and refreshing dip, is a perfect side dish to balance the heat and spice of pork enchiladas. The ripe avocados, combined with fresh cilantro, lime juice, and a touch of spice, create a cooling and flavorful accompaniment that complements the enchiladas without overpowering them.

Mexican Coleslaw: A Crunchy Delight

Mexican coleslaw, a vibrant and crunchy side dish, adds a refreshing twist to pork enchiladas. The shredded cabbage, carrots, and onions are tossed in a tangy dressing made with mayonnaise, lime juice, and a touch of spice, creating a light and flavorful accompaniment that adds a nice textural contrast to the enchiladas.

Grilled Corn on the Cob: A Sweet and Savory Treat

Grilled corn on the cob, a sweet and savory side dish, provides a delightful contrast to the spicy and savory flavors of pork enchiladas. The charred kernels, slathered in butter and sprinkled with salt and pepper, add a touch of sweetness and a satisfying crunch to the meal.

Q: Can I make my own refried beans?
A: Yes, making your own refried beans is a great way to control the ingredients and flavors. Soak dried pinto beans overnight, then simmer them until tender. Mash the beans with a fork or potato masher and season to taste.
